
This set represents the annual release by the Royal Australian Mint of proof versions of Australia's circulating coins. The set contains the last release of Australia's
-
One Cent and
-
Two Cents coins.
Other coins in the set are:
-
Five Cents,
-
Ten Cents,
-
Twenty Cents,
-
25th Decimal Anniversary 'Ram' Fifty Cents,
-
One Dollar and
-
Two Dollars.
A total of 64,522 proof sets were released, the eight coins being housed, sealed in a see-both-sides hard plastic case and presented in a special leatherette protective wallet and a colourful presentation box.

Notes:
A very limited Singapore coin fair edition of 100 proof sets were released. The outer box of the sets has a yellow sticker with the words 'One in 100. This is only one of 100 specially packaged sets produced for the Singapore International Convention'. The set also contains a special certificate.
